Eastern Europe has contributed unique films to global cinema.  In this class, students will watch, discuss, and write a variety of films—thrillers and comedies.  Oscar winners as well as lesser-known films—from Poland, Russia, Bosnia, and Turkey. In addition to learning basic terminology, students will have the opportunity to become acquainted with the cultures, history and geography of Eastern Europe.  Students will write film reviews, analytic, and personal essays.  All films are subtitled.

When Offered Spring.

Satisfies Requirement First-Year Writing Seminar.
